Definitions
- the invention relates to a method for searching information in an information network formed from a multiplicity of computers and data transmission lines, information being searched for and called up within the files which can be queried in the information network using search terms.
- the object of the invention is to provide a program logic with which a constant automatic update of the search terms can be carried out so as to always bring the information made available to the user up to date and to keep it up-to-date through ongoing additions.
- this is achieved by first creating a search profile for each user using search terms and possibly already known network addresses for files, which automatically searches for files and the associated files in a search step carried out at predetermined intervals based on the search profile Network addresses are carried out in the information network and / or the update of files is checked and the files found and their addresses are made available to each user for checking and for obtaining information, the checking process being monitored by the user and an analysis of the data Users checked files and the from these resulting references to other files of the information network, from which new search terms and / or network addresses are determined, and that after each search step there follows an adaptation step in which the search profile is adapted to the new search terms and / or network addresses, so that the subsequent search step is created on the basis of the adapted search profile.
- All files that appear in one search step are provided as network addresses, which he can call up and search for useful information. If the user finds a new quotation or a reference to a new quotation that is of interest to them, this quotation or this file and its address are subjected to an analysis which can lead to a new search term which will be taken into account in the next search step can. However, the user can also raise a certain term by entering or marking it in the text to form a new search term with which the search profile is adapted accordingly. In the subsequent search step, a search is carried out with the adapted search profile, which means that the target accuracy of the information search can be improved step by step.
- the analysis can also clear dead ends of the information transfer, for example by removing a search term used during several search steps from the search profile if it turns out to be unimportant or never leads to an address that is important for the user. This can happen if the results of the search term are ignored by the user.
- information networks include, for example, the Internet, an intranet or similar networks.
- the files found in each search step and their network addresses can be automatically distributed to the users. This automatic forwarding of the information saves time-consuming printing and sending of the found files.
- the files found in each search step and their network addresses can be transmitted by electronic message transmission, e.g. distributed to the users via email, which ensures a particularly rapid distribution of information.
- Another variant of the invention can consist in that a search profile combining all individual search profiles is created for a group of users, and that all users in the group are provided with the entirety of files found and their network addresses for checking and for obtaining information , and that the group search profile is adjusted based on the analysis of all users in the group.
- a further embodiment of the invention can consist in that the search terms which resulted in files or their addresses during the search and which have not been checked by the user within a predetermined period of time are deleted from the search profile. In this way, the search profile is freed of search terms that are not required.
- the files found during the search can be filtered according to predeterminable criteria and displayed according to their importance.
- the filters used here can be adapted to a group of users, a single user or, for example, an entire company and automatically remove those files and addresses before the presentation of the search result which are certainly of no importance to the users.
- the titles of the files found and their addresses are stored in a display file, which display file can be queried by different users via a computer arranged in the information network, each query being used to adapt the search profile.
- a search for example on an internal company intranet, can be queried centrally.
- a further exemplary embodiment of the invention can consist in weighting according to preselectable criteria when analyzing the files checked by the users.
- the search profile can be adapted to the requirements of the user.
- the weighting takes place as a function of the number of users in a group who select a specific address.
- the number of these users can be used to infer their interest in the specific address.
- a further embodiment of the invention can be implemented in that the weighting takes place as a function of the dwell time of the users at a specific address.
- the dwell time at the address can be used as a measure for dealing with the content offered at this address. If necessary, the further activities of the user, e.g. about the number of page turning processes, also taken into account at the address.
- the weighting can take place depending on whether the address selected by the user is added to a favorites list. From the Adding to a favorites list is an understandable interest of the user in the respective address.
- the adaptation step can be carried out at the time of exiting the program running according to the method.
- Another alternative of the invention can be given by manually initiating the adjustment step, e.g. by activating a selectable display field on the screen and triggering the adjustment already during the verification process by the user.
- the search profile can be adapted to the respective location of the user by switching address filters on and off, the location being determined automatically or by input from the user. This makes it possible to adapt the search profile to the requirements of this location if the information about the location of a user is available.
- the invention further relates to a computer program product with software for performing the method according to the invention.
- Fig.l is a schematic representation of an embodiment of the method according to the invention.
- Fig.l shows a program logic for searching information in an information network formed from a plurality of computers and data transmission lines, e.g. the internet. Information is searched for and called up within the files that can be queried in the information network using search terms.
- the search can be carried out for one or more users and several Internet search engines can be used for the search.
- a search profile is created for each user using search terms and possibly already known network addresses for files (function block 1).
- the user is, for example, active in the field of message transmission and announces his initial search terms ADSL (asymmetry digital subscriber line) and DMT (discrete multitone).
- ADSL asymmetry digital subscriber line
- DMT discrete multitone
- the user specifies internet addresses of files that are already known to him, which should be taken into account in the search profile.
- the search profile is adapted in function block 2. However, this only happens after a first complete search, so that function block 2 does not change the search terms or the known addresses in the first step.
- a search for files and the network addresses associated therewith is carried out automatically and / or the update of files is checked in a search step carried out at predeterminable time intervals on the basis of the search profile.
- the files found are saved and, if necessary, processed for further processing by the user.
- search terms which have resulted in files or their addresses during the search and which have not been checked by the user within a predetermined period of time can be deleted from the search profile.
- the files found during the search can be filtered according to predeterminable criteria and displayed according to their importance.
- the search result can be cleaned up in such a way that search results without meaning, e.g. from the leisure or entertainment sector.
- the files and their network addresses found in each search step are preferably distributed automatically to the users, in particular they can be transmitted by electronic message transmission, e.g. to be distributed to users via email.
- the users receive an electronic list of addresses to which they can be connected by clicking on the respective address.
- the individual quotes are searched by the user in any way and checked for their importance for the user.
- the user will find references, so-called links, to other files or their addresses, click on them, search through them and determine whether they could be valuable to him (function block 5).
- an automatic process is running in the background, which monitors the verification process by the user and carries out an analysis of the files or addresses checked by the users and the resulting references to other files of the information network, from which new search terms and / or Network addresses are determined (function block 6).
- a weighting can be carried out, which is done according to the following criteria, for example. 1) How many users from a group showed interest in a particular address?
- Each search step is followed by an adaptation step, which is carried out in function block 2 and receives its input information from function block 6.
- the connection is shown in Fig.l by a feedback connection.
- the search profile is adapted to the new search terms and / or network addresses, so that the subsequent search step is created on the basis of the adapted search profile.
- the adjustment step can e.g. always be carried out when the user gives the command to exit the program running according to the inventive method.
- a manual input option can also be provided on the display screen, via which the adjustment step can be triggered by the user himself at any time.
- the location can either be entered by the user himself or automatically, e.g. via a "location based service" as it is available with UMTS.
- the user can e.g. have searched all addresses for ADSL and DMT and found a file that contains an important technical term, e.g. FFT (Fast Fourier Transformation), which should be added as a search term to the search profile.
- FFT Fast Fourier Transformation
- this new search term can either be found by automatic analysis or the user can use this term, e.g. by highlighting in a special form, raise it to a new search term.
- a search profile combining all individual search profiles can be created for a group of users. All users in the group are provided with the entirety of the files found and their network addresses for checking and obtaining information. The group search profile is then adjusted based on the analysis of all users in the group. Furthermore, the titles of the files found and their addresses can be stored in a display file, which display file can be queried by different users via a computer arranged in a network, for example the Internet, intranet or the like, each query being used to adapt the search profile. All users authorized to access any network, such as the Internet, intranet, can thus select a specific homepage and query the search results obtained for their title. With appropriate formatting, the titles on the display screen also represent a click connection with the corresponding address of the respective file. The results obtained by the query with regard to user behavior again influence the search profile.
